公開:

【CVE-2024-7047】GitLabにクロスサイトスクリプティングの脆弱性、情報取得や改ざんのリスクあり

text: XEXEQ編集部
(記事は執筆時の情報に基づいており、現在では異なる場合があります)


記事の要約

  • GitLabにクロスサイトスクリプティングの脆弱性
  • 影響範囲はGitLab 16.6.0から17.1.3未満
  • 情報取得や改ざんのリスクあり、対策が必要

GitLabのクロスサイトスクリプティング脆弱性が発見

GitLab.orgは、GitLabにおけるクロスサイトスクリプティングの脆弱性(CVE-2024-7047)を公開した。この脆弱性は、GitLab 16.6.0以上17.0.5未満、17.1.0以上17.1.3未満、および7.2.0のバージョンに影響を与えるものだ。NVDによる評価では、攻撃元区分はネットワークであり、攻撃条件の複雑さは低いとされている。[1]

CVSSv3による基本値は5.4(警告)とされており、攻撃に必要な特権レベルは低く、利用者の関与が必要とされている。この脆弱性により、攻撃者は情報を取得したり、改ざんしたりする可能性がある。影響の想定範囲に変更があるとされており、機密性と完全性への影響は低いが、可用性への影響はないとされている。

GitLabユーザーは、この脆弱性に対して適切な対策を実施することが強く推奨される。具体的な対策方法については、GitLab.orgが提供する公式情報を参照し、システム管理者と連携して必要な措置を講じることが重要だ。また、今後のセキュリティアップデートにも注意を払い、迅速に適用することが求められる。

GitLabの脆弱性詳細

項目 詳細
脆弱性の種類 クロスサイトスクリプティング
影響を受けるバージョン GitLab 16.6.0-17.0.5未満、17.1.0-17.1.3未満、7.2.0
CVE識別子 CVE-2024-7047
CVSS基本値 5.4(警告)
攻撃元区分 ネットワーク
攻撃条件の複雑さ
想定される影響 情報取得、情報改ざん

クロスサイトスクリプティングについて

クロスサイトスクリプティング(XSS)とは、Webアプリケーションの脆弱性を悪用した攻撃手法の一つであり、主な特徴として以下のような点が挙げられる。

  • 悪意のあるスクリプトをWebページに挿入可能
  • ユーザーのブラウザ上で不正なスクリプトが実行される
  • セッション情報の窃取やフィッシング攻撃に悪用される

GitLabで発見されたXSS脆弱性は、攻撃者がユーザーのブラウザ上で不正なスクリプトを実行させる可能性があり、情報漏洩やアカウント乗っ取りなどのリスクがある。この脆弱性は、GitLabの特定バージョンに影響を与えるため、影響を受けるバージョンを使用している組織は、速やかにセキュリティアップデートを適用することが重要だ。

GitLabのクロスサイトスクリプティング脆弱性に関する考察

GitLabにおけるXSS脆弱性の発見は、ソフトウェア開発プロセス全体のセキュリティ強化の必要性を再認識させる重要な出来事だ。特に、GitLabが多くの企業や開発チームで使用されているプラットフォームであることを考えると、この脆弱性の影響は広範囲に及ぶ可能性がある。今後は、GitLabだけでなく、他の同様のプラットフォームやツールにおいても、XSS対策を含めたセキュリティ機能の強化が求められるだろう。

この脆弱性の発見を契機に、開発者やセキュリティ専門家の間で、より堅牢なコード検証プロセスやセキュリティテストの重要性が再認識されることが期待される。特に、オープンソースプロジェクトにおいては、コミュニティ全体でセキュリティ意識を高め、脆弱性の早期発見と迅速な対応を可能にする体制づくりが重要になるだろう。GitLabには、この経験を活かし、より強固なセキュリティ対策を実装することで、ユーザーの信頼回復に努めてほしい。

長期的には、AIを活用した脆弱性検出技術や、開発プロセスに組み込まれたセキュリティチェック機能の開発が進むことが予想される。これにより、人的ミスによる脆弱性の混入を最小限に抑え、より安全なソフトウェア開発環境の実現が期待できる。GitLabには、こうした新技術の導入を積極的に検討し、プラットフォームのセキュリティ強化に継続的に取り組んでもらいたい。

参考サイト

  1. ^ JVN. 「JVNDB-2024-006613 - JVN iPedia - 脆弱性対策情報データベース」. https://jvndb.jvn.jp/ja/contents/2024/JVNDB-2024-006613.html, (参照 24-08-27).

※上記コンテンツはAIで確認しておりますが、間違い等ある場合はコメントよりご連絡いただけますと幸いです。

「セキュリティ」に関するコラム一覧「セキュリティ」に関するニュース一覧
ブログに戻る

コメントを残す

コメントは公開前に承認される必要があることにご注意ください。